Transaction e39643e61e7dcde803252357d7db3117f63858f9f79676967fefe50a106ba440
1 Input
1 Output
-
e39643e61e7dcde803252357d7db3117f63858f9f79676967fefe50a106ba440:0
- value
- 7063880
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 4c398ed297b83b7eb72a5868439b29e2af803ab3 OP_EQUALVERIFY OP_CHECKSIG
- address
- 17x3Jmnbr5A6XZoTjXyHxWFs9RPxsyrhDS